Utilizing the advantages of a Node-based workflow, Blackmagic Design's Fusion Studio packs the power of a full 2D/3D software-based compositing system into your computer running macOS 10.10 or later, Windows 8, or Windows 10 64-bit. Fusion Studio is resolution independent, supporting images over 32K x 32K with no limits on the output resolution. Fusion Studio takes advantage of GPU acceleration, moving the intense image processing computations away from your system's CPU.

Fusion essentially places an entire VFX studio at your fingertips with keyframe- and spline-based animation tools for controlling the image effects you apply to your footage over time. You can use the keyframe and spline tools to control the included tools, which include Keying and matte tools, particle tools, and vector paint tools. The included 2D and 3D text tools allow you to create and animate text effects from simple to Hollywood-style effects. Fusion also works in 3D space, allowing you to import 3D scenes and models created in other programs, such as Maya, 3ds Max, and Cinema 4D and integrate them into your effects work. Fusion Studio is the paid version of the software, which includes several features that the free version lacks.

About the Blackmagic Design BMD-DV/STUFUS Fusion Studio

The Blackmagic Design Fusion Studio is a professional-grade visual effects, motion graphics, and 3D compositing software application designed for high-end post-production and broadcast graphics creation. It operates as a powerful node-based compositing environment, where complex visual effects workflows are constructed using a network of interconnected tools and processes, offering artists unparalleled flexibility and control over every element of a composite. The software is capable of handling massive resolutions beyond 8K, making it suitable for feature film work, and supports a fully integrated 3D workspace that allows for the creation, rendering, and compositing of 3D models, particles, and environments directly alongside live-action footage. Fusion Studio is renowned for its robust toolset, which includes advanced keying, color correction, paint, rotoscoping, particle systems, and stereoscopic 3D tools, all engineered for high-performance rendering and real-time playback where possible.

Beyond its core compositing strength, Fusion Studio facilitates seamless collaboration through features like networked rendering and version control, enabling teams to work efficiently on shared projects. It is designed to integrate smoothly into professional pipelines, offering extensive support for industry-standard file formats and direct integration with other creative software, including DaVinci Resolve via the built-in Fusion page, as well as third-party applications. While capable of standalone operation for dedicated VFX and motion graphics pipelines, its deep integration within the DaVinci Resolve ecosystem allows editors and colorists to access sophisticated visual effects tools without leaving their primary project timeline. This makes Fusion Studio an essential solution for visual effects artists, graphic designers, and post-production studios tackling the most demanding creative challenges in film, television, and advertising.
